Biography and Research Information
OverviewAI-generated summary
Cade Wilkerson's research focuses on leveraging voice biomarkers to quantify chronic pain. Their work includes a 2026 rapid review examining the efficacy of this approach. Wilkerson collaborates with Leah Tobey-Moore and Caraline Annichiarico, both from the University of Arkansas for Medical Sciences, with whom they have co-authored one publication each.
